From: Genome-wide analysis of interactions between ATP-dependent chromatin remodeling and histone modifications

Figure 1

The interactions between ATP-dependent chromatin remodeling and covalent modification of histones. (A) Rows represent ATP-dependent chromatin remodelers, and columns represent histone modifications. Ac represents acetylation, while me indicates methylation (e.g. me2 indicates dimethylation). For each remodeler-modification pair, if it satisfies P < 0.05 in both statistical tests, it was colored red (positive regulation by the remodeler) or green (negative regulation by the remodeler), otherwise it was colored white. (B) The correlation between transcriptional activity [26] and modification enrichment at promoters for the histone modification indicated in each column. Colors indicate Pearson correlation coefficients.
